The diagram labeled C shows the appearance of a plant cell several minutes after it has been placed in a concentrated solution of sugar. Hence the correct option is c.

As the water flees, the vacuole shrinks like a deflated balloon, dragging the cytoplasm with it. This pulls the plasma membrane away from the rigid cell wall, creating a gap you can see in diagram C – that's plasmolysis in action! The once plump grape now resembles a wrinkly raisin, illustrating the dramatic effect of water loss.

This phenomenon isn't just a sad story for our grape-cell. Plasmolysis is a crucial concept in plant science. It explains why plants wilt in droughts, where the soil acts like a hypertonic solution, sucking the water out of their cells. It's also behind the magic of food preservation, where concentrated sugar solutions create hypertonic environments, preventing the growth of bacteria that thrive in water.
